我正在尝试调试我的应用程序,并且使用{% for image in images %}
<img src="{{ image.url }}" class="h1">
{% endfor %}
外观我几乎没有日志语句。现在,我使用Log
运行应用程序,它会将日志消息写入日志文件并获取我运行的实时日志消息。
artisan serve
有什么方法可以直接将日志消息打印到运行tail -f laravel.log
的同一台控制台/终端上?
答案 0 :(得分:10)
您可以使用以下方法执行此操作。这适用于任何地方..
$output = new Symfony\Component\Console\Output\ConsoleOutput();
$output->writeln("<info>Error message</info>");
这将在运行php artisan serve
答案 1 :(得分:6)
tail -f storage/logs/laravel.log & php artisan serve
答案 2 :(得分:1)
标准的“error_log”PHP函数可以满足您的需求。
答案 3 :(得分:1)
基于@aquasmit回答:
$output = new \Symfony\Component\Console\Output\ConsoleOutput();
$output->writeln("<info>Info message</info>");
请注意\
之前添加的Symfony
。